China urges to build 4,000 concentration camps for close to infected people

COVID: China builds up – Jan. 20 CNN It is reported that China is rushing to build a large-scale concentration camp that can accommodate more than 4,000 people in the suburbs of Shijiazhuang. Main city of hebei province Surround beijing Country capital Following the outbreak of COVID-19 this month that forced tens of millions of people in the country to strict lockdowns.

Earlier, China stopped the outbreak of the coronavirus 2019, which most of the country returned to normal. But now the number of cases is rapidly increasing. Causing concern to government officials While entering the country’s important Chinese New Year With hundreds of millions of people returning to visit their families

Officials in Shijiazhuang city At the center of a new outbreak Strictly start carpeting, testing and locking down This made all the villages of the town a central disease quarantine facility to stop the virus outbreak.

New concentration camp to accommodate close contacts of COVID-19 patients Confirmed While authorities continue to monitor close contacts and test for the infection on a large scale.

Meng Xianghong The deputy mayor of Shijiazhuang said initially planned to accommodate 3,000 but expanded to 4,160 with more than 4,000 construction workers working six days and six nights in a row to complete the first phase of construction.

CCTV Chinese official media reported that Construction began on Jan. 13 and the first part of the concentration camp is now finished and ready for use. As construction progresses in the second phase Each prefabricated room is expected to be 18 square meters and will include bathroom and shower, table, chair, bed, WiFi (Wi-Fi) and TV.

This challenge recalls previous attempts at the start of the pandemic last year. Which the official construction of many hospitals suddenly Including hospital 1,000 beds in just 10 days

The authorities locked down the city of Shijiazhuang on Jan. 8, making all 11 million people unable to leave the city.

For the latest COVID-19 situation in Hebei province. The number of cases has risen to 818, and more than 200 have shown no symptoms from the entire population in China. (Mainland) 88,557 people, 4,635 deaths
